Calculating Calculator Costs
Evan and Maria want to make some money.
They ask their parents to let them work
around the house to earn some. Their
parents agree, since one of the things both
Maria and Evan want to buy are graphing
calculators.
Dad tells Maria that he will give her $10 to
start, and then will give her $5 an hour for
the work she does around the house. Mom
offers Evan a slightly different deal. She will
give him $40 to start, but only $3 an hour for
the work he does around the house.
Who offered the better deal? Support your
conclusion mathematically.

Mental Math
Strategy
Front-End Addition
• Powerful mental
strategy for adding
numbers with two or
more digits
• Provides students a
better understanding
of place value
• Means adding the tens
first, then the ones
Front-End Addition
• With repeated practice,
students can become
very quick and
efficient adders when
using this strategy
For example…in the equation
24 + 53 =
add 20 and 50 to make 70
then add 4 and 3 to make 7
then add 70 + 7 to get the sum of 77
Let’s try another…
496 + 745=
add 400 and 700 to make 1100
then add 90 and 40 to make 130
then add 6 and 5 to get 11
now add 1100 + 130 + 11
to get the sum of 1241

FRONT-END ESTIMATION
• Front end estimation of a sum is when
only the left-most digit in the addends is
added
• For example, 85 + 44 becomes 80+ 40
• Another example, 24+35 becomes 20 + 30
• Many people think this strategy is easier
than rounding to the highest place value.
